Don't use things that contain harsh chemicals like bleach, ammonia, acetone or turpentine, to clean your jewelry. Doing so can destroy enamel finishes, while clouding stones and crystals.

One way to ensure that your jewelry stays clean is to put it only after you have applied your make-up and it has had time to set. The grime and dust in makeup are attracted to the jewelry, and if you put on the jewelry before the cosmetics, it can cause the pieces to look dull. Earrings and necklaces are especially prone to this kind of contamination.
An illusion setting can be a unique choice if you want a big, brilliant diamond effect. Illusion settings enhance the appearance of your diamond by placing it atop a mirrored, plated setting. This will exaggerate the diamond's sparkle and size when it is on the hand. There's only one problem with this setting: it can be hard to fix if the piece becomes broken.
